Stamp mill shoes & dies perform the crushing action of the shoes hitting on top of the dies. No one ever sees the dies since they are under inches of ore, but they supply an important function and that is to provide a wear surface between the stamps and the mortar boxes.

Shoe & Die Needs Both of these items are a very important piece of the stamp mill and without them the mill ceases to operate. Miners were constantly adjusting and changing shoes and dies out on the mill. Depending on how hard the host rock is determines how often .

A stamp mill consists of a set of heavy steel (iron-shod wood in some cases) stamps, loosely held vertically in a frame, in which the stamps can slide up and down. They are lifted by cams on a horizontal rotating shaft.As the cam moves from under the stamp, the stamp falls onto the ore below, crushing the rock, and the lifting process is repeated at the next pass of the cam.

Stamp mill shoes are the consumable attachment "shoes" on the lower end of the stamp shafts that crush the ore down to the consistency of sand. The stamp is made up of the stem, tappet, boss and the shoe which is attached to the end of the stamp stem. The drawing below shows the location of each of the components of the stamp.

Dec 11, 2015· Stamp Mill Shoe "Socks" ... This has been recommended in the early stamp mill books. The problem is that it is hard to flood the boxes above the shoe to wet the shims. Mortar boxes are not designed to do that naturally. You have to dam up the outlet and flood it that way. It is a pain to take out the screen and place a dam in the outlet.

The stamp mill is at the Crisson Gold Mine in Dahlonega, Georgia. The mine was established in 1847 and was worked commercially until the early 1980s. The operation was opened to the public in 1969. The 10-stamp mill crushes the ore through a hand fed method, and it goes onto the sluice table to a catch basin and then is panned out.

The stamp battery is the heart of a stamp mill and the mechanical separation process to break the various components of the ore apart, freeing the gold from its enclosing material. To start, the mined rock enters the mill and passes over a grizzly (like a grate- kit# M1 ) that has bars spaced to allow rocks that the stamp battery can handle to ...

Common in California after 1853, the stamp mill consisted from one to five heavy pillar-like stamps whose bottom, (or shoes), were cylindrical hammers made of iron, each weighing as much as one thousand pounds. Power to operate the stamps was provided by water, steam, or electricity, conveyed by belts to a large wheel. This operated the drive shaft, equipped with machinery that raised each ...

The California Stamp Mill. Pulverizing ore by mortar and pestle was an ancient technique. Prospectors used small mortars to test quartz outcrops during the Gold Rush, but the same principle had been used long before to develop a mechanical crusher common in European mills.
